acm-header
Sign In

Communications of the ACM

Recent Articles


bg-corner

Coder's High
From ACM Opinion

Coder's High

These days I write more than I code, but one of the things I miss about programming is the coder's high: those times when, for hours on end, I would lock my vision...

Google's Eyes in the Sky
From ACM Opinion

Google's Eyes in the Sky

When Sergey Brin and Larry Page built the search engine that would become Google, they started by making maps.

The Eccentric Genius Whose Time May Have Finally Come (again)
From ACM Opinion

The Eccentric Genius Whose Time May Have Finally Come (again)

I've been preoccupied lately with thoughts of marauding broomsticks, genies in bottles, and monkey's paws.

The Nightmare on Connected Home Street
From ACM Opinion

The Nightmare on Connected Home Street

I wake up at four to some old-timey dubstep spewing from my pillows.

That Computer Actually Got an F on the Turing Test
From ACM Opinion

That Computer Actually Got an F on the Turing Test

Over the weekend, a group of programmers claimed they built a program that passed the famous Turing Test, in which a computer tries to trick judges into believing...

Do We Really Need to Learn to Code?
From ACM Opinion

Do We Really Need to Learn to Code?

"Learn to Code!" This imperative to program seems to be everywhere these days. Bill Gates and Mark Zuckerberg recently donated ten million dollars to Code.org,...

A Fast Look at Swift, Apple's New Programming Language
From ACM Opinion

A Fast Look at Swift, Apple's New Programming Language

If anyone outside Apple saw Swift coming, they certainly weren't making any public predictions.

Imposing Security
From ACM Opinion

Imposing Security

Three computer bugs this year exposed passwords, e-mails, financial data, and other kinds of sensitive information connected to potentially billions of people.

Four Technology Fallacies That Need to Die
From ACM Opinion

Four Technology Fallacies That Need to Die

As any historian, psychologist, sociologist, or scientist will tell you, the truth of an idea has very little to do with how fast it spreads and how well it's believed...

Why Did the Justice Department Indict Five Chinese Military Officers?
From ACM Opinion

Why Did the Justice Department Indict Five Chinese Military Officers?

At first glance, the Justice Department's 31-count indictment of five Chinese military officers for hacking into the computers of six American corporations, in...

China's Cyber-Generals Are Reinventing the Art of War
From ACM Opinion

China's Cyber-Generals Are Reinventing the Art of War

The conventional wisdom is that the future of war will involve private robot armies, predator drones carrying out precision strikes, and maybe even the militarization...

The End Is A.i.: The Singularity Is Sci-Fi's Faith-Based Initiative
From ACM Opinion

The End Is A.i.: The Singularity Is Sci-Fi's Faith-Based Initiative

In 1993, Vernor Vinge wrote a paper about the end of the world.

Secrets, Lies and Snowden's Email: Why I Was Forced to Shut Down Lavabit
From ACM Opinion

Secrets, Lies and Snowden's Email: Why I Was Forced to Shut Down Lavabit

My legal saga started last summer with a knock at the door, behind which stood two federal agents ready to to serve me with a court order requiring the installation...

Should ­.s. Hackers Fix Cybersecurity Holes or Exploit Them?
From ACM Opinion

Should ­.s. Hackers Fix Cybersecurity Holes or Exploit Them?

There's a debate going on about whether the U.S. government—specifically, the NSA and United States Cyber Command—should stockpile Internet vulnerabilities or disclose...

Every Little Byte Counts
From ACM Opinion

Every Little Byte Counts

In "On What We Can Not Do," a short and pungent essay published a few years ago, the Italian philosopher Giorgio Agamben outlined two ways in which power operates...

Forget 'the Cloud'; 'the Fog' Is Tech's Future
From ACM Opinion

Forget 'the Cloud'; 'the Fog' Is Tech's Future

I'm as big a believer in the transformational power of cloud computing as anyone you'll meet.

Who Watches the Watchers? Big Data Goes ­nchecked
From ACM Opinion

Who Watches the Watchers? Big Data Goes ­nchecked

The National Security Agency might be tracking your phone calls. But private industry is prying far more deeply into your life.

A Sad Day
From ACM Opinion

A Sad Day

We lost Nereus today

Glenn Greenwald's Pulse-Pounding Tale of Breaking the Snowden Leaks
From ACM Opinion

Glenn Greenwald's Pulse-Pounding Tale of Breaking the Snowden Leaks

In June 2013, Edward Snowden was sitting in his room at the Mira hotel in Hong Kong, watching the world react to the first of his explosive leaks about the NSA's...

Cassini Revisited
From ACM Opinion

Cassini Revisited

When its handlers finally steer it into a collision course with Saturn in 2017, the spacecraft Cassini will have been in space for two decades, 13 of those years...
Sign In for Full Access
» Forgot Password? » Create an ACM Web Account